Op/Ed: When Climate Science Unsettles
New study challenges "settled science" in the climate change industry.
There’s some news on the “settled science” of climate change. A March 16 study published in Nature Geoscience finds that methane absorbs a good deal of atmospheric solar radiation, which cuts previous estimates of the gas’s warming effect by 30 percent.
